引言

        比特币作为全球首个去中心化的数字货币,自2009年首次发布以来,便吸引了无数投资者和技术爱好者的关注。它的核心技术——区块链,提供了一个分散、透明又安全的交易记录系统。理解比特币是如何生成和验证区块链交易,不仅有助于深入了解数字货币世界的运作机制,还能帮助投资者做出更明智的决策。本文将详细探讨这一过程,包括关键技术概念、相关机制以及可能的安全性问题。

        比特币生成与交易的基本概念

        比特币是如何生成和验证区块链交易的?

        比特币交易的生成过程可以分为几个核心部分:交易的创建、交易的传播、交易的验证及区块的生成。首先,用户需要拥有一对比特币钱包,即一个公钥(地址)和私钥。用户通过这些钥匙进行比特币的接收和发送。

        一旦用户决定进行一笔交易,他们会创建一条交易信息,其中包括发送方的地址、接收方的地址以及要转移的比特币数量。这一信息会通过比特币网络中的节点进行传播。节点不仅会验证这条交易信息的有效性,还会将其记录在本地的区块链副本中。

        交易的传播和验证过程

        交易被创建后,接下来是传播过程。比特币网络是一个点对点的网络,用户通过网络中的节点将交易信息广播出去。每个网络节点都有责任接收交易信息,并依据一定的规则进行验证。节点将交易的信息与自己存储的区块链进行对比,确保发送方的比特币余额足够,以及交易的簇算法是正确的。

        在验证完成后,节点会将有效的交易信息存储到池中,以待后续的打包和区块生成。这一过程确保了比特币网络的交易记录不会丢失,并有助于防止双重消费(即同一笔比特币同时用于两笔交易)。

        区块和共识机制

        比特币是如何生成和验证区块链交易的?

        比特币交易一旦被验证,就会被放入“交易池”中,接下来需要被打包成“区块”。这里涉及到矿工的角色。矿工作为网络中参与的节点,负责挑选交易、打包并将其写入区块链。他们通过解决复杂的数学难题参与到区块创建的过程中,这一过程被称为“挖矿”。

        挖矿过程需要消耗大量的计算资源,因此矿工在成功创建新区块后,会获得一定数量的比特币作为奖励。比特币的总量是有限的,最终将达到2100万枚,因此挖矿奖励也会随着时间的推移逐渐减少。这一机制不仅激励了矿工积极参与交易处理,还确保了网络的安全性和稳定性。

        比特币交易的安全性

        在比特币网络中,交易的安全性主要依靠区块链技术和共识机制。通过去中心化的模式,任何人都无法单独控制链上的交易记录。每一个新区块的生成都需得到全网节点的确认,所有节点都保持着一份完整的区块链副本,这使得篡改交易记录几乎不可能。此外,添加到区块链中的交易若需被撤销,需对后续所有的区块进行重新计算,这在计算上几乎是不可能实现。因此,比特币网络相对安全。

        可能相关的问题

        1. 比特币交易的手续费是如何计算的?

        比特币交易的手续费并不是固定的,而是根据供需关系来决定的。挖矿的过程需要消耗计算资源,矿工在挑选交易打包时,一般会优先选择那些手续费更高的交易。这意味着,用户在发起交易时,可以选择支付较高的手续费以加快交易确认速度。通常,交易的手续费会被支付给矿工作为奖励,如果交易网络繁忙,手续费可能会大幅提高,如果网络较为空闲,则手续费相对较低。

        此外,用户还可以通过一些工具或钱包提供的建议来调整手续费,以求在合适的成本下尽快完成交易。例如,有些钱包会根据当前网络的状态自动推荐手续费,用户可以根据自己的需要进行调整。总体来说,手续费的高低直接关乎到交易被确认的速度,这是用户在进行比特币交易时需要考虑的重要因素。

        2. 比特币交易是否可以被撤销?

        比特币交易一旦被确认并记录在区块链上,通常是无法被撤回的。这是因为交易被写入区块链后,成为了不可变造的记录,必须通过复杂的计算过程来尝试更改。在比特币网络中,交易的不可逆性是其安全性的重要基石;如果能够随意撤回交易,就会造成整个系统的崩溃。

        坦白说,这种机制为用户带来了风险,因为一旦发送错误的地址或错误的金额,资金就会永远丢失。因此,建议所有用户在发起交易之前,仔细检查相关信息,确保每个细节都准确无误。此外,某些平台或钱包也可能提供到达一定条件下的撤销机制,但这是由平台自己制定的,而非比特币网络本身的特性。

        3. 区块链的去中心化特性如何保障安全?

        区块链的去中心化特性是保障比特币网络安全的核心。与传统集中式金融系统不同,区块链是由全球的数千个节点共同维护,没有单一的控制方。每个节点都保存着区块链的数据副本,确保了数据的透明性和真实可信性。

        由于需要大部分节点达成一致(通过共识机制)来确认每一笔交易,这使得篡改记录几乎不可能。即使黑客试图对某一区块进行篡改,必须同时控制超过50%的网络节点,这在实际操作中几乎是不可能实现的。此外,去中心化特性也帮助提高了系统的抗审查能力,任何人都不能单独阻止某笔交易的发生。

        4. 如何选择合适的比特币钱包进行交易?

        选择合适的比特币钱包是进行安全交易的重要一步。首先,用户需了解不同类型的钱包:热钱包和冷钱包。热钱包一般连接互联网,使用起来方便,但相对更容易受到黑客攻击。冷钱包则是离线存储,提供更高的安全性,适合长期存储比特币。

        在选择钱包时,用户还应该关注其安全性、易用性、支持的币种及其声誉。知名度高、用户评价好的钱包往往更具安全保障。此外,许多现代钱包还提供双重认证等额外的保护措施,建议用户启用这些功能以进一步保护资产。

        最后,用户在选择钱包的时候,也应该注意备份自己的私钥和助记词。这些信息一旦丢失,将导致用户无法访问自己的比特币。因此,在选择钱包时,确保其易于备份和恢复是非常关键的。

        总结

        比特币的生成和区块链交易的过程是复杂而高效的。通过理解这个过程,包括交易的创建、传播、验证及最终的区块生成,可以帮助用户更加深入地认识比特币及其运作机制。面对快速变化的数字货币市场,掌握这些基本知识将有助于用户在日常交易中避免误区,并做出理智的投资决策。